A day after Divya Mishra was shot outside her Lucknow bank branch, her sister Pragya Mishra questioned how Manas Bajpai obtained revolvers and used two auto-rickshaws. Her posts have raised fresh questions about the sequence of events, even as several allegations remain unverified.The victim Divya Mishra and the accused Manas BajpaiA day after Manas Bajpai shot his estranged wife Divya Mishra outside the ICICI Bank branch where she worked, killed his ailing sister at home and then died by suicide, Divya’s sister called him a “psycho” and raised questions about the weapons and the sequence of events surrounding the killings.Pragya Mishra, Divya’s sister and a YouTuber-journalist, addressed her sister’s killing through a series of posts on her social media account. In her posts, she questioned how Manas, a senior assistant at the State Bank of India (SBI), came to have three revolvers and who supplied them to him.She also questioned the role of the auto-rickshaws Manas used before and after the crime. Pragya wrote that Manas came to the spot in an auto-rickshaw, opened fire on her sister and then left in another auto-rickshaw. Pointing to the second auto, she asked whether another person was involved in the killing and urged police to identify the driver. Manas and Divya had been living separately for about a year amid a family dispute, while a case between the couple was pending before a family court. Bajpai’s parents had died, and his sister was ill.A WhatsApp status attributed to Bajpai said that he had shot Divya and accused her of cheating on him. However, police have not publicly confirmed the authenticity of the status or whether it was posted by Bajpai.WHAT HAPPENED ON THURSDAY The questions come a day after Manas shot Divya twice outside an ICICI Bank branch, where she worked as a deputy manager. Divya was rushed to a hospital, where she was declared dead. Manas then returned to his home, around 2.5 kilometres from the bank, where he shot his sister before shooting himself.Police received a call about a woman being shot at around 12.15 pm on Thursday. Around half an hour later, at 12.45 pm, another call was received about a man having shot himself at his residence. Senior cop Diksha Sharma told India Today that the two locations were approximately 2.5 kilometres apart.Eyewitnesses said Manas appeared completely normal after returning to his neighbourhood from the bank. He spoke to local shopkeepers, asked about their well-being and then entered his house, locking the door from inside. When residents later entered the house, they found Manas and his sister dead inside, with devotional songs playing on the television.They further said that Manas and Divya had been talking outside the bank when he suddenly pulled out a gun and fired two shots at her before fleeing.WHAT PRAGYA ALLEGESReferring to what she had heard earlier from her sister, Pragya alleged that Divya had told her that Manas and his sister had beaten their mother so severely that she died.She further alleged that Manas had a fallout with a counsellor at the family court, where a case between the couple was pending. Pragya also said that her sister was tired of the family disputes and wanted to separate from Manas.The victim’s sister also mentioned that Manas had prepared a list of household expenses and demanded that Divya bear half of them, a condition she said her sister had accepted. She claimed that Divya had stopped contributing her share of the expenses for about a year and suggested that, in Manas’s “psycho” mindset, this may have been viewed as “cheating”.Despite their strained relationship, Pragya said Divya was still planning to observe the Teej fast and had not removed Manas’s name tattooed on her hand.
